Factors Affecting The Cost of Pool Cleaning 

In terms of cost there are multiple factors that might cost you more or less to avail of any service:

  • The Location - If you live in woodland or in rainy areas and your pool always stays uncovered. Then there’s a huge possibility for you to get frequent pool service. Things like debris, leaves, dust, and mud are a few things that are commonly encountered.

  • Usage of the Pool - If you use your pool frequently around 2-4 times a week then you will need to get more maintenance than the usual ones.

  • Type of Pool - The type of pool would also affect the service cost. Water properties like chlorine level, natural water pools, saltwater, etc. would range you more to get cleaner water.

  • Size of The Pool - If you use larger pools then the cost of service would increase, and the requirement of chemicals products, equipment, and labor costs will also be increased.

  • Types of Equipment Used - The level of dirt, equipment used, and efficiency would affect the working tenure and its requirements. Other than this, additional add-ons such as pool lighting, heating, a bubble bath system, and so on need more repair and service urges.

Things Typical Pool Maintenance Include

Below down is the list of things a pool maintenance service includes:

  • Off-load the skimmer out from the collection basket
  • Water pH level scanning
  • Debris and dirt removal from the surface of the water
  • Swabbing all pool surfaces including pool steps and walls
  • Water level check
  • Checking and assuring pool filters run smoothly and properly
  • Cleaning and vacuuming the pool’s surface
  • Pool shocking uses different chemicals for balancing the water’s pH level
  • Counting the pool’s chemical level and balancing it
  • The professionals will also aid in opening and closing pool services.

A. How much does it cost to clean a swimming pool? 

The cost of a pool cleaning service on average (national) would go anywhere between $80 to $89. Other than this the cost for :

  • Single time cleaning service cost- $135 to $340 on average
  • Weekly cleaning service cost - $90 to $155 depending on location
  • Monthly pool cleaning cost- $80 to $145
  • Pool closing and opening cost: $220 to $550 depending on factors
  • Pool repair price range: $155 to $850
  • Annual pool maintenance price range: $1,055 to $1,850
  • Acid cleaning pool wash - $170 to $258 depending on the product

C. How often a pool should be drained? 

The pool should be drained (partially or completely depending on need) every four to seven years of the gap. This could be considered even when you perform regular and proper swimming pool maintenance (depending on the location). Other than this draining pool often isn't essential to be performed.
